Latest Patents
Michael F. Bigowsky holds a patent for an "Automated Guided Vehicle System." This system is designed to determine the instantaneous position of a vehicle that is attached to a track by a mast arm. The system utilizes sensors to ascertain the location of the attachment point and subsequently determines the vehicle's lateral and longitudinal position. Once the vehicle's position is established, it is controlled based on a comparison with a reference signal. This technology represents a significant advancement in automated vehicle navigation.
